From: Willy Tarreau Date: Wed, 17 Jul 2019 12:47:35 +0000 (+0200) Subject: MINOR: ssl-sock: use conn->dst instead of &conn->addr.to X-Git-Tag: v2.1-dev2~315 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=085a1513addc1898bf90645620e3b682353dfd5b;p=thirdparty%2Fhaproxy.git MINOR: ssl-sock: use conn->dst instead of &conn->addr.to This part can be definitive as the check was already in place. --- diff --git a/src/ssl_sock.c b/src/ssl_sock.c index 9b53a917f3..afbb4b073f 100644 --- a/src/ssl_sock.c +++ b/src/ssl_sock.c @@ -2084,7 +2084,7 @@ ssl_sock_generate_certificate_from_conn(struct bind_conf *bind_conf, SSL *ssl) struct connection *conn = SSL_get_ex_data(ssl, ssl_app_data_index); if (conn_get_dst(conn)) { - key = ssl_sock_generated_cert_key(&conn->addr.to, get_addr_len(&conn->addr.to)); + key = ssl_sock_generated_cert_key(conn->dst, get_addr_len(conn->dst)); if (ssl_sock_assign_generated_cert(key, bind_conf, ssl)) return 1; }